The title for HSC students provides a study guide to the book "All the light we cannot see" by Anthony Doerr. By engaging in a close reading of the novel, alongside Susan B. Anthony's 'On Women's Right to Vote', Name Le's 'Love and Honour and Pity and Pride and Compassion and Sacrifice', Geraldine Brooks' 'A Home in Fiction', Robert Frost's 'Stopping by Woods on a Snowy Evening', and Ray Bradbury's 'The Pedestrian', students will develop their knowledge of how texts provide insight into the emotions, behaviour, and motivations that form the core of human experiences. To help students master the critical thinking, reading, and writing skills the Common Module demands, a variety of analytical, creative, discursive, and reflective activities have been included in this student book. By completing these earnestly and diligently, students' skills and confidence in using disciplinary specific language, literary devices, and textual concepts in response to different texts is guaranteed to improve.
